Subject: Sidecar cut-over wrapped up

Hi Daren — welcome aboard! Quick recap so you're not lost on Monday: over the weekend we cut the Brellum fleet over from the old in-process metrics emitter to the new aggregation sidecar. It batches locally, pre-aggregates counters, and flushes every few seconds, which already dropped our collector load by about half. A couple of hosts needed a restart to pick up the socket path, otherwise smooth. You'll be touching this config a lot, so here are the values currently deployed.

config for yahof-tajop:
zorath:
  pin: 7493
  metrics_host: metrics.zorath.tolvaqsys.internal
  tenant: praiel
  seal: seal_fd9cd4f1

Handover — Session-token refresh bug, Larkspur gateway

From Teodra to the release manager: the refresh endpoint occasionally reissues tokens with a stale expiry, traced to clock skew on the Bexhall nodes. A fix is staged behind a flag. Validating it requires the signing material in the Larkspur vault, which you can unlock with the recovery passphrase below.

recovery phrase for hahig-tawig: briael-istax

Subject: DR drill — Tilefetch prefetcher, Thursday

Hi Renna,

Thursday's drill will simulate loss of the Tilefetch prefetch cluster in the Varmouth region. Please confirm the release freeze window and that rollback artifacts are staged. To restore the prefetcher's config vault during the exercise, the operator will need the drill recovery passphrase, which is:

recovery phrase for bawep-kagag: drumir-zorok-kaswyn-praix-tamdor-juleth-quenath-casion-sorvan

# Service Accounts: String Extraction

The `extract-i18n` script pulls translatable strings from all Bramblewick repos and pushes them to the Glossa service. It runs under the `i18n-extractor` service account. Do not run it under your personal account; Glossa rate-limits individual users aggressively. The account has write access to the staging catalog only. Set the token in your shell before invoking the script. The current staging token is below.

API key for kahap-kafog: zpat15_6qzxZ7YR8aDwjmp